One client
at a time
There is no reception desk, no waiting room and no second chair. Appointments are spaced so that nothing runs late and nobody passes anyone else on the stairs, which matters more than it sounds when the treatment involves undressing after surgery.
Every case starts the same way: a consultation, unhurried and free, where we look at your skin and your history and talk about what is realistic. Some people book that day. Some are told to come back in six months. A few are told the treatment is not for them, and that conversation is part of the service rather than a lost sale.
Four things
we do not bend on
Natural above all
Colour is mixed a shade softer than most people expect, because pigment settles darker than it looks on day one. Nothing is finished in a single pass.
Suitability first
We recommend only treatments that genuinely suit your skin and your stage of healing, even when that means saying no to a booking.
Materials we trust
Mineral-based pigments with UV protection, single-use needles, and batch details recorded in your file and available to you.
Confidentiality
No names, no unapproved photographs, and a written agreement whenever a client wants privacy in more than words.
From 18 to 80
and beyond
Clients arrive after breast cancer surgery and reconstruction, wanting the last detail returned. Others come for brows they no longer have to draw every morning, or for a lip line that faded through their fifties. Bloggers, influencers and public figures book here for the same reason many of our surgical clients do: nothing leaves the room.
Skin at 25 and skin at 75 hold pigment differently, and mature skin is not a harder case, only a different one. Technique, needle choice and depth change accordingly. So does the schedule: older skin often does better with two lighter sessions than one heavy one.
